Hi

I have baled hay with a Ford Super Dexta, i think for memory they were 45hp. I have also baled hay with many other much bigger tractors. This experience has showed me the bigger the HP the better the bale makeing. With the smaller tractor sometimes you get a fluctuation in engine RPM and many balers under these conditions the knoters start to not tie properly.

We have run our JD kicker with a Farmall A. As long as the baler has a flywheel, it will overcome the horsepower deficiency. Remember, the plunger arm will rock the tractor back and forth, so you will feel it.

We have a well used 334 JD. I think it's ran about 500,000 bales. We took the hydraulic kicker off because it's so dangerous. As long as you keep the knotters clean and oiled and a machine greased, they run a long time. Basically what screws up a kicker bailer is the bushings that are in the needles and knotter wear out and the slop will cause a mis-tie. The factory bushings are steel. I have machined new bushings and inserted a bronze bearing. They last much longer that way.
I don't know much about Kioti's, except that they are orange, like Kubota. I would get a minium of 40 pto horsepower, however. At least then when the hay gets "tough" you won't work the tractor real hard. Another thing, you will need at least 40 pto horses if in the future, you decide to round bale.
